Aircraft Description
N276DG is a 2002 Brunner Don STOL CH 701, a single-engine reciprocating (piston) aircraft registered to Hendrix Todd M in Bakersfield, CA. This aircraft holds a experimental airworthiness certificate issued by the Federal Aviation Administration on October 2, 2002. The registration certificate was issued on October 1, 2020.
